Output 70239bc726ed2983de1a630cc37a223aa98316401fa3be1c2ad072096f4f8ab3:3

value
29478220
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7215ed7ce8a0527b8aa9f80d1bf784147422a81093bb280623b886bee8adc3e6
address
tb1pwg276l8g5pf8hz4flqx3hauyz36z92qsjwajsp3rhzrta69dc0nqmg8u0v
transaction
70239bc726ed2983de1a630cc37a223aa98316401fa3be1c2ad072096f4f8ab3
confirmations
18670
spent
true